What is the main benefit of using a load balancer?
Could you elaborate on the primary advantage of implementing a load balancer in a system? How does it specifically contribute to improving the overall performance and reliability of the application? Additionally, are there any notable drawbacks or challenges associated with using a load balancer that organizations should be aware of?